Job Description

Jaguar TCS Racing, a leader in electric motorsport and part of the Jaguar brand, is seeking a Control Systems Engineer to join our expanding team in Kidlington. This role involves supporting the development of test hardware, processes, and procedures to deliver top-tier products for our race programs.

Responsibilities
  • Develop and test in-house test rigs and vehicle control hardware/software
  • Design new hardware/software and integrate into vehicle architecture
  • Collaborate with Powertrain and Systems Engineers to meet test requirements
  • Maintain technical documentation for test hardware operation
  • Travel occasionally to race and test events to support hardware development
Candidate Requirements
  • GCSE, High School diploma, or equivalent
  • BEng in Mechanical or Aerospace Engineering or equivalent experience
  • Highly organized, able to work under pressure
  • Excellent written and verbal communication skills
  • Flexible working hours
  • Adherence to health, safety, and HV policies
